ASBURY PARK, NJ — The Monmouth County DWI Task Force will hold a DWI checkpoint Friday night, Oct. 20 in Asbury Park.

The checkpoint will be held from 10 p.m. - 2 a.m. on Main Street; all southbound cars on Main Street will be diverted into the municipal plaza parking lot, where local officers and task force members will determine the sobriety of each driver.

"The Monmouth County DWI Task Force will continue to be proactive in deterring and educating drivers of the dangers of driving while impaired, in an attempt to reduce DWI-related injuries and deaths in our county," said Allenhurst Police Chief Michael Schneider, who is the 2023 Monmouth County DWI Task Force Coordinator.
